Cuomo’s big contributors

Published by

Filings with Board of Elections show that 79 percent of Cuomo’s contributors since he won election have given $10,000 or more. Big donors from WNY include David Rich of Rich Products, political operative Steve Pigeon and Leslie Zemsky, Albright Knox chair and wife of Howard. A report from the New York Public Research Interest Group.

Slow go on $1B to Buffalo

Published by

The WNY Regional Economic Development Council postponed a meeting set for Tuesday to consider a draft of the blueprint for spending $1 billion pledged by Gov. Cuomo to revitalize the local economy. Officials said Cuomo’s review has been sidetracked by Hurricane Sandy. A report by WGRZ.

Updating $1 billion economic aid package

Published by

Regional Economic Development Council on Monday outlined progress in putting Gov. Andrew Cuomo’s pledge into action. Six targeted industry sectors and public initiatives have been identified, and over next two months the council will establish a five-year blueprint and select three to five “signature” projects that will be implemented next year.
